A bipartisan group of lawmakers, including South Dakota Senator Mike Rounds, have introduced legislation to create pollinator-friendly habitats on state roads and highways. The so-called Monarch and Pollinator Highway Act of 2019 would create a federal grant program to help state departments of transportation promote the planting of native grasses, wildflowers and milkweed on roadsides and highway rights-of-way.
